Web26 feb. 2024 · The FAA requires PART 61 student pilots to have at least 40 hours of flight time, of which 20 hours must be flight instructions from a CFI and 10 hours solo. Nevertheless, a typical student pilot is not ready to apply for a private chekride after 40 hours of flight training.
